Submitted by katsuya on
Bonjour,
Je suis nouvelle sur drupal, je rencontre un petit problème.
J'ai plusieurs utilisateurs sur mon site internet. Ils ont soit le rôle admin, authentifier ou anonyme.
Les utilisateurs authentifier je les ai classer en sous catégorie ( service 1, service 2 et service 3 qui sont soit un champ de sélection, soit récupéré dans les termes de taxonomy ). Lors de l'ajout d'un utilisateur, je choisi dans la liste déroulante un service.
J'ai ensuite crée un type de contenu "document" qui possède:
- un titre,
- une description
- un fichier à télécharger
- et des cases à cocher pour indiquer quels services pourra voir ce contenu.( J'ai essayer 2 méthodes pour ses cases : elles sont de type "référence à un terme" et je récupère ma liste de service, soit j'ajoute un type de contenu existant et indique ma liste de service qui est stocker dans le profil utilisateur.
J'aimerais crée une page qui affichera en fonction de l'utilisateur connecter uniquement les documents que celui est autoriser à voir.
Avez vous des pistes, j'ai un peu de mal avec les filtres contextuelles, vaut'il mieux que je laisser mes services dans taxonomy ou dans le profil de l'utilisateurs directement?
Merci d'avance pour vos conseil
Le module ABT ( Access By
Permalien Soumis par vincent59 le 22 Novembre, 2014 - 18:40
Le module ABT ( Access By Term) me semble tout à fait adapté à ce que tu veux faire.
Il permet de définir des accès entre les utilisateurs et le contenu en fonction d'un terme de taxonomy.
http://drupal.org/project/abt
Merci je vais regarder ceci !
Permalien Soumis par katsuya le 22 Novembre, 2014 - 18:55
Merci je vais regarder ceci !
Merci je vais regarder ceci !
Permalien Soumis par katsuya le 22 Novembre, 2014 - 18:55
Merci je vais regarder ceci !
Bonjour, j'ai installer le
Permalien Soumis par katsuya le 23 Novembre, 2014 - 14:50
Bonjour, j'ai installer le module mais j'ai du mal à le configurer.
J'ai laisser dans le compte utilisateur la liste de service venant des termes de taxomony "services", pareil dans mon contenu de type document.
J'ai recrée une vue ou j'affiche tous les documents.
Lorsque je me connecte en admin, je vois tous les articles, lorsque je me connecte en utilisateur authentifier, je voit aucun article.
Ai je oublier quelque chose ?
Merci
Est-ce que les droits d'accès
Permalien Soumis par vincent59 le 27 Novembre, 2014 - 17:43
Est-ce que les droits d'accès ont été reconstruits ? http://monsite.com/admin/reports/status/rebuild
Il faut aussi aller, dans la gestion des types de contenu, sur le champ qui fait référence au terme et cliquer sur modifier.
Il y a un nouveau pavé ABT.
Moi j'avais mis :
Control view access : Yes but allow if node is not tagged
Update : No
Delete : No
De cette manière si le contenu n'a pas de taxonomie, il sera quand même visible. S'il y a une taxonomie, le contrôle d'accès s'appliquera.
Merci pour ta réponse.
Permalien Soumis par katsuya le 1 Décembre, 2014 - 22:44
Merci pour ta réponse.
C'est régler, j'ai fait une erreur bête j'ai recrée un champ au lieu d'utiliser le champ déja existant donc effectivement la connexion ne se faisait pas.